Suppression of Androgen Receptor Signaling and Prostate Specific Antigen Expression by (−)-Epigallocatechin-3-Gallate in Different Progression Stages of LNCaP Prostate Cancer Cells
The green tea polyphenol, (−)-epigallocatechin-3-gallate (EGCG), inhibits the development and progression of prostate cancer in TRAMP mice and in men. We examined the effects of EGCG on LNCaP human prostate cancer sublines 104-S, 104-R1 and R1Ad representing different progression stages of prostate...
